A price is the market's chance the outcome happens: 62¢ means 62%. The gap is the difference between the two venues in points (pp): 50¢ vs 45¢ is a 5 pp gap. Switch to US odds above for bookmaker-style numbers.

How to read it

Each line is one event priced on both exchanges. The track shows where each venue puts the favorite, Kalshi in teal, Polymarket in violet, and the gap between them in percentage points. Positive means Kalshi is higher. Expand a line for every outcome, the fee-adjusted cross-venue edge, and the price history.

What the edge means

Buy one side on one venue and the other side on the other, both at the ask. Edge is $1 minus total cost minus taker fees, Kalshi ⌈0.07·P·(1−P)⌉ per contract and Polymarket 0.05·P·(1−P) on sports. Resting orders on Kalshi sports markets are free, so real edges can be better than shown.

What this is not

Read-only. Nothing here places or routes orders and nothing is advice. Polymarket prices come from the live order book, Kalshi from its public API. Thin books and near-certain favorites are hidden by default because their gaps are rounding, not disagreement. Links to the exchanges may be referral links; that never affects what is shown.
